Why Check the Temperature of Your Computer?
Before we dive into the methods, let’s understand why it’s essential to check the temperature of your computer. Here are some reasons why:
- Performance Issues: High temperatures can cause your computer to slow down, freeze, or crash, leading to lost productivity and wasted time.
- Overheating: Prolonged exposure to high temperatures can damage your computer’s components, such as the CPU, GPU, and RAM, reducing their lifespan.
- Dust Buildup: Dust and debris can accumulate in your computer’s cooling system, increasing the risk of overheating. Regular cleaning can help prevent this.
- Power Consumption: Overheating can increase your computer’s power consumption, leading to higher electricity bills and environmental impact.

Method 2: Using Software (For Both Windows and macOS)
There are various software options available that can help you monitor your computer’s temperature. Here are a few popular ones:
- HWMonitor: A free, lightweight software that monitors the temperature of your CPU, GPU, and other components.
- GPU-Z: A free, GPU-specific software that provides detailed information about your graphics card, including its temperature.
- SpeedFan: A free software that monitors the temperature of your CPU, GPU, and other components, as well as fans and disk temperatures.

Preventing Overheating
Now that you know how to check the temperature of your computer, it’s essential to take preventative measures to avoid overheating. Here are some tips:
- Clean Your Computer Regularly: Dust and debris can build up in your computer’s cooling system, leading to overheating. Regular cleaning can help prevent this.
- Use a Cooling Pad or Fan: If you’re using a laptop, consider using a cooling pad or fan to help dissipate heat.
- Monitor Your System’s Performance: Keep an eye on your system’s performance and temperature levels, and adjust your usage patterns accordingly.
- Upgrade Your Cooling System: If you’re experiencing frequent overheating issues, consider upgrading your cooling system or consulting a professional for assistance.
